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
45 11101536 5974024717 6785 4687449474
43300560 5530687884 93745
43300560 5530687884 93745
35700 06379749315 81275 034997 09
All about undefined
Interested in learning more?
43300560 5530687884 93745
35700 06379749315 81275 034997 09
See more
9669810808 030689 9776
8902 00509343 9848
See more
042285141 1928
560 924745 64719059 8224879336
See more